The Aerial Screw

One of Leonardo da Vinci’s most well-known inventions is definitely the aerial screw, an early notion of the present day helicopter. Designed with a sizable helical screw manufactured from bed linen, the aerial screw was intended to lift off the floor by spinning at high rates of speed. The Ornithopter

One more of Leonardo da Vinci’s groundbreaking inventions is the ornithopter, a flying device designed to imitate the flapping of pet bird wings. The ornithopter highlighted a solid wood body with big wings operated by way of a program of pulleys, gears, and pedals. The Armored Tank

Leonardo da Vinci’s resourcefulness extended for the world of army engineering with his design of your armored tank. The tank, produced from timber and reinforced with metal dishes, was intended to be operated by human muscle and highlighted a number of cannons installed on a round platform. The Self-Propelled Cart

Leonardo da Vinci also created a self-propelled cart, an earlier precursor to the contemporary vehicle. The cart was driven by coiled springs and highlighted a rudimentary steering and braking program. The Robot Knight

In the past due fifteenth century, Leonardo da Vinci designed a humanoid automaton, referred to as Robot Knight. The robot was constructed making use of equipment, pulleys, and cable connections, and was competent at undertaking a variety of human being-like actions, including sitting down, standing upright, and lifting its hands. Other Inventions and Enhancements

Leonardo da Vinci’s creative master prolonged to numerous other inventions and enhancements, which includes models for music equipment, hydraulic techniques, and advanced tools. A few of these lesser-recognized inventions consist of:

  • The Viola Organista: A unique stringed instrument performed utilizing a key pad and rotating rims to produce audio
  • Water Lifting Product: A design for a hydraulic system to raise water for irrigation and other reasons
  • Massive Crossbow: A sizable-range tool designed for use in sieges along with other military services procedures

Although a number of these inventions have been never ever built or tested throughout Leonardo’s time, they showcase the breadth of his imaginative abilities and revolutionary considering.
